Navigating the SaaS Landscape: A Buyer's Guide
The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) landscape is a rapidly evolving world with countless solutions available. As a buyer, it can be daunting to pinpoint the right SaaS applications for your requirements. This guide will empower you with the knowledge to traverse this complex terrain and make wise decisions.
- First, define your requirements. What issues are you trying to solve? What features are essential for your processes?
- Then, research various SaaS providers. Read testimonials and contrast different platforms based on your criteria.
- Think about the cost of each SaaS option. Look for adjustable pricing models that align your scale.
Remember that the best SaaS platform is one that complements your existing infrastructure. In conclusion, choosing a SaaS provider should be a thoughtful decision based on your unique needs.
